Bollywood superstar Salman Khan reportedly sustained an injury while filming his upcoming action drama, Battle of Galwan, in the freezing region of Ladakh. The actor was shooting intense action sequences at sub-zero temperatures, which proved physically demanding for him and the entire crew.
According to sources, Salman Khan and the team filmed for 45 days in Ladakh, with the actor present on set for 15 of those days. Extreme cold, low oxygen levels, and challenging terrain made the shoot difficult, but Salman persevered despite minor injuries. He is now taking a short break to recover before resuming work on the film in Mumbai next week.
The Mumbai schedule will focus on more emotional sequences, balancing the action-heavy scenes from Ladakh. Directed by Apoorva Lakhia, the film’s production team is working to capture both high-intensity moments and deep, character-driven scenes. While the official release date has not been announced, the producers are expected to reveal it soon.
In July, Salman Khan shared a motion poster for Battle of Galwan, showing him in a fierce pose with a bloodied face, thick moustache, and determined eyes. The film is based on the 2020 Galwan Valley conflict between India and China, which occurred at more than 15,000 feet without firearms. The story aims to showcase courage, patriotism, and human endurance under extreme conditions.
Chitrangda Singh will star alongside Salman Khan in the movie, which promises a mix of emotional depth and high-octane action. Fans of the actor are eagerly awaiting updates on the sequel to his hit film Bajrangi Bhaijaan, which Salman has confirmed is also in development.
